Hoshiarpur - On the directions of District and Sessions Judge-cum- Chairman of District Legal Services Authority Dilbagh Singh Johal; CJM-cum- Secretary of District Legal Services Authority Raj Pal Rawal held the first meeting with the para legal volunteers empanelled for one year in the district courts.
The objective of the three-day training program of the para legal volunteers is to provide quality legal services, promote legal literacy, attend legal services camps. CJM Raj Pal Rawal interacted with the volunteers and also informed them about the Mediation Center, PLA (PUS), LADS, NALSA schemes and the National Lok Adalat to be held on December 14.
These volunteers, empanelled by the selection committee headed by the Sessions Judge of the District Legal Services Authority, will provide free legal aid to any person in need or desirous of seeking legal aid under Section 12 of the Legal Services Authorities Act, 1987. The Secretary of the District Legal Services Authority also informed about the special campaign ‘Your Journey, Your Life, Your Responsibility’ started from October 1st, safe driving and stay safe.
This campaign will continue till December 31, 2024. Para-legal volunteers were also invited to distribute stickers, pamphlets to further publicize the legal services scheme and toll-free number 15100. The staff of the District Legal Services Authority and panel advocate Renu also trained the para-legal volunteers on criminal and civil laws as well as laws related to women and children.
